Putin just invited the new Greek prime minister to Moscow


Relations between Russia and the new government in Greece continue to warm. On Thursday, Russian President Vladimir Putin invited the new Greek Prime Minister Alexis Tsipras to visit Russia, reports Vedomosti. “The president invited Tsipras to visit Russia at a convenient time. They discussed international issues, Ukraine and the situation with the South Stream,” Putin’s assistant Yuri Ushakov said. Reportedly, Putin invited Tsipras on May 9 to “take part in an event marking the victory over Nazism,” Bloomberg’s Maria Petrakis tweeted. Ushakov also added that Putin congratulated Tsipras on assuming office. Analysts have had their eyes on Russia and Greece …read more
